从另一个脚本调用特定的函数?

时间:2018-09-18 07:20:12

标签: bash shell

我想调用另一个脚本中的特定功能。

示例:我有2个脚本文件。

  
      
  • a.sh:
  •   
#!/bin/bash 
function test1(){
    echo "Output function test1!"
}

function test2(){
    echo "Output function test2!"
}
  
      
  • b.sh
  •   
#!/bin/bash

我想调用一个函数test1(而不是test2)并在b.sh脚本中输出结果。

我想要的结果:

#/usr/bin/b.sh
Output function test1!

请帮助我。谢谢

1 个答案:

答案 0 :(得分:1)

获取定义函数的脚本,然后调用所需的函数。

#!/bin/bash
source /usr/bin/a.sh
test1